Angel Fire Resort Gears Up for a Snowy Season with Family-Friendly Activities
ANGEL FIRE, NM - Angel Fire Resort, a renowned family vacation hotspot in Northern New Mexico, has announced its opening date for the 2023-2024 ski season. The resort is set to welcome visitors from December 15, 2023, to March 24, 2024.

First Ever Fall Festival to be held in Downtown Cleveland
This year will be the first for the Downtown Cleveland Fall Festival. Gather the whole family and head to Voinovich Bicentennial Park 800 East 9th Street Pier Cleveland, OH 44114 the first three Saturdays in October to find fun-filled activities each week with experiences that are sure to create fond fall memories with the kids and even the pups. Games, live music, fall themed food, and much more will be available. Check out the rundown of specific events for each Saturday below.

Thrills And Treats In Store At Valleyfair's Halloween Celebration
Valleyfair Amusement Park is transforming into a Halloween wonderland for their second annual Tricks and Treats event from September 23 through October 29. This year's spooky celebration promises activities, rides, and food to entertain visitors of all ages.
